Description

Current voice and piano students are invited to apply for the Margaret Nickson Prize for Voice and Piano. The prize is awarded to the most outstanding performance by two students as singer and accompanist in biennial competition.

Margaret Nickson established this prize while a lecturer in singing at the University of Queensland in 1977. Following her death in 2002, the prize has been maintained by a biennial gift from former student and international operatic soprano Lisa Gasteen.

Heats - Thursday 9 September 2021, 6pm, Nickson Room

Finals - Friday 17 September 2021, 6pm, Nickson Room

Eligibility

Students enrolled in a course offered by the School of Music. Students who have been awarded the prize in one year may not enter the competition in a subsequent year in the same partnership.
